House Demolition Service in Beaumont, TX
House demolition services involve the careful and controlled removal of entire residential structures, whether for new construction, renovation projects, or property clearing. These services typically cover a range of projects, including demolishing single-family homes, garages, sheds, or other outbuildings. Property owners often seek this service to clear land for new development, remove unsafe or outdated structures, or prepare a property for renovations. Before requesting house demolition, it’s helpful to understand the scope of work, including potential permits, the presence of hazardous materials like asbestos, and the impact on utilities and surrounding structures.
Homeowners interested in demolition should consider site preparation requirements, such as clearing the area of personal belongings and ensuring access for equipment. It’s also important to clarify what will happen to debris and whether recycling or disposal options are included. Understanding the process involved, including any necessary permits and safety precautions, can help property owners plan their projects effectively. Proper planning ensures the demolition aligns with local regulations and minimizes disruptions to the surrounding property.

Common House Demolition Service Jobs
House Demolition - complete removal of an entire residential structure for redevelopment or renovation projects.
Interior Demolition - stripping out interior walls, flooring, and fixtures to prepare for remodeling.
Selective Demolition - carefully removing specific parts of a house to preserve existing structures.
Foundation Demolition - tearing down old or damaged foundations to enable new construction.
Garage Demolition - removing detached or attached garages to create space for new features.
Asbestos and Hazardous Material Removal - safely eliminating materials that require special handling during demolition.
House Demolition Service Questions
What types of structures can be demolished? House demolition services typically handle residential buildings, garages, sheds, and small outbuildings.
Is a permit needed for house demolition? Yes, permits are usually required and should be obtained before starting the demolition process.
What should property owners do before demolition? Clear the area of personal belongings and ensure utility connections are properly disconnected.
What happens to debris after demolition? Debris is typically removed and disposed of according to local regulations and environmental guidelines.
